Rilascio di funzionalità Ladybug di Android Studio chiuso
Mantieni tutto organizzato con le raccolte
Salva e classifica i contenuti in base alle tue preferenze.
Rilascio di funzionalità Android Studio Ladybug | Patch 2024.2.2
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.2
| Problemi risolti |
| Plug-in Android per Gradle |
|
Script di inizializzazione "C:\Users\mypc\AppData\Local\Temp\ijresolvers2.gradle" riga: 162
|
|
| Deployment |
|
Android Studio non esegue il deployment delle modifiche all'app
|
|
| Shrinker (R8) |
|
Gson proguard non funziona correttamente dopo l'upgrade ad AGP 8.8
|
|
java.lang.VerifyError: Verifier rejected class
|
|
Leanback si arresta in modo anomalo quando viene ridotto con R8 incluso in AGP 8.10.0-alpha04
|
|
Rilascio di funzionalità Android Studio Ladybug | Patch 1 di 2024.2.2
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.1
| Problemi risolti |
| Deployment |
|
[Ladybug Canary 9] Quando viene eseguito il progetto, AS non lo ricompila più, generando l'errore "Error loading build artifacts" (Errore durante il caricamento degli artefatti di build).
|
|
Android Studio non esegue il deployment delle modifiche all'app
|
|
| Dexer (D8) |
|
Aggiungere OpenJDK 23 per i test
|
|
| Modifica del layout e delle risorse |
|
Android Studio è diventato lento dopo l'aggiornamento
|
|
| Eseguire test |
|
Impossibile eseguire i test delle unità.
|
|
| Shrinker (R8) |
|
java.lang.AbstractMethodError: Receiver class [...]$$Lambda$[...] does not define or inherit an implementation of the resolved method [...] of interface [...]
|
|
NPE in Enqueuer correlato al record DexCallSite
|
|
R8 8.7.18 causa un'eccezione di puntatore nullo di runtime quando viene chiamato job?.cancel
|
|
java.lang.NoClassDefFoundError: Failed resolution of: Lkotlin/LazyThreadSafetyMode
|
|
Monzo sembra utilizzare una quantità eccessiva di tempo per l'eliminazione del codice inutilizzato
|
|
AGP 8.8 fail release build : R8: java.lang.NullPointerException: Cannot read field "b" because the return value of "com.android.tools.r8.internal.BS.a(com.android.tools.r8.internal.cR)" is null`
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0
Questa release include correzioni e miglioramenti minori.
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 RC 2
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-rc02
| Problemi risolti |
| Gradle |
|
Si verifica un errore durante la creazione del progetto dopo l'upgrade a Canary 9
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 RC 1
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0-rc01
| Problemi risolti |
| Plug-in Android per Gradle |
|
Il plug-in com.android.settings non riconosce targetSdk
|
|
| Importa/Sincronizza |
|
Il rilascio di funzionalità Ladybug 2024.2.2 Canary 9 si blocca durante l'indicizzazione
|
|
| Jetpack Compose |
|
"produceState calls should assign value inside the producer lambda: lint check does not grok "if" expression assignment
|
|
| Pelucchi |
|
Controllo lint di falsi positivi android.permission.SCHEDULE_EXACT_ALARM concesso solo alle app di sistema
|
|
La modalità K2 genera l'avviso RestrictedApi quando si utilizza .hasRoute(Route::class) in Android Studio
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Beta 1
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-beta01
| Problemi risolti |
| Deployment |
|
[Ladybug Canary 9] Quando viene eseguito il progetto, AS non lo ricompila più, generando l'errore "Error loading build artifacts" (Errore durante il caricamento degli artefatti di build).
|
|
| Rendering |
|
Android Studio si arresta in modo anomalo durante l'anteprima dei file di layout
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 9
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0-alpha09
| Problemi risolti |
| Visualizzatore APK |
|
APK Analyzer dovrebbe rilevare automaticamente i file di mapping negli app bundle
|
|
| Dexer (D8) |
|
La libreria Desugar 2.1.0 non funziona con AGP 8.5.2
|
|
| Importa/Sincronizza |
|
Errore "Trovati 2 file con il percorso " non eseguibile
|
|
Violazione di progetti isolati in JetGradlePlugin
|
|
| Modifica del layout e delle risorse |
|
Non funziona il pulsante "Attiva/disattiva visibilità e posizione degli strumenti " nell'editor del layout a partire dalla versione 2024 di Android Studio.
|
|
| Network Inspector |
|
Nell'ispettore di rete, il corpo della richiesta deve essere scorrevole.
|
|
| Dispositivi in esecuzione |
|
Bug: durante l'aggiornamento ad Android 15, Android Studio non riesce a disattivare il display durante il mirroring
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 8
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-alpha08
| Problemi risolti |
| Plug-in Android per Gradle |
|
Gli APK generati dai bundle non prendono in considerazione il supporto di Privacy Sandbox
|
|
| Android Studio |
|
"Lambda can be replaced with method reference" (Lambda può essere sostituita con un riferimento al metodo) suggerito quando non è utile farlo a causa delle limitazioni di versione
|
|
| Compilatore e runtime |
|
Falso positivo ProduceStateDoesNotAssignValue
|
|
| Modifica |
|
Rimuovi gli utilizzi dell'estensione ritirata: com.intellij.dom.fileDescription
|
|
Il suggerimento di ridenominazione dell'AI include il nome attuale/originale
|
|
| Gradle |
|
L'impostazione pseudoLocalesEnabled deve aggiornare automaticamente resourceConfigurations
|
|
| Pelucchi |
|
AbstractAnnotationDetector controlla funzioni/costruttori di overload errati
|
|
Lint ImportAliasTestMode non crea alias di importazione per le funzioni di primo livello
|
|
Linter WrongConstant visualizzato due volte
|
|
Nuovi avvisi lint ObsoleteSdkInt con AGP 8.8
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 7
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-alpha07
| Problemi risolti |
| Android Studio |
|
"Lambda can be replaced with method reference" (Lambda può essere sostituita con un riferimento al metodo) suggerito quando non è utile farlo a causa delle limitazioni di versione
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 6
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0-alpha06
| Problemi risolti |
| Android SDK Upgrade Assistant |
|
I link di Android SDK Upgrade Assistant rimandano alla documentazione interna di Google
|
|
| Approfondimenti sulla qualità delle app |
|
Link "Ulteriori informazioni" errato su VCS nel popup delle informazioni sull'AQI
|
|
| Editor di codice |
|
Alcune ispezioni di IntelliJ non rilevano le annotazioni inserite da Metalava nell'SDK Android
|
|
| Supporto di Dagger/Hilt |
|
Icona della barra laterale mancante per i provider inseriti da Dagger con K2
|
|
| Layout Inspector |
|
Layout Inspector non mostra il conteggio delle ricomposizioni all'interno degli elementi secondari
|
|
| Pelucchi |
|
AGP 8.7.0 - Lint False Positive RestrictedApi su NavOptionsBuilder.popUpTo
|
|
Linter WrongConstant visualizzato due volte
|
|
L'avviso "MonochromeLauncherIcon: Monochrome icon is not defined" (MonochromeLauncherIcon: Monochrome icon is not defined) non viene rilevato da Android Studio
|
|
| Eseguire test |
|
java.lang.NoClassDefFoundError durante l'esecuzione di test con JUnit
|
|
La configurazione di esecuzione per i test delle unità non è stata aggiornata correttamente
|
|
| Strumenti di test |
|
maxConcurrentDevices=1 non impedisce l'esecuzione simultanea di più emulatori
|
|
| Assistente all'upgrade |
|
Aggiungi il supporto in AUA per abilitare `buildFeatures.resValues` nel DSL in ogni progetto che lo utilizza.
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 5
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0-alpha05
| Problemi risolti |
| Plug-in Android per Gradle |
|
Opzioni di build: aggiungi una nuova opzione "Configurazione esecuzione build" e impostala come predefinita
|
|
BuildConfig non può essere risolto nei test unitari quando si utilizza android.enableBuildConfigAsBytecode=true
|
|
| Integrazione di Lint |
|
Il linting non riesce durante l'importazione del file AAR con i file di implementazione
|
|
| Logcat |
|
Strano wraparound in Logcat di Android Studio
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 4
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-alpha04
| Problemi risolti |
| Plug-in Android per Gradle |
|
[AGP] Il provider Lazy SdkComponents.ndkDirectory non produce un valore, ma l'API eager android.ndkDirectory funziona
|
|
| Visualizzatore APK |
|
Consenti di passare a un nodo da "Trova utilizzi" in APK Analyzer
|
|
Strumento di analisi APK: l'interfaccia utente dei riferimenti ai metodi rispetto alle definizioni è molto confusa
|
|
| Compilazione di AOSP |
|
LibFuzzer non disponibile per il modulo fornitore in Android
|
|
| Database Inspector |
|
Ispezione app > Database Inspector: mantieni le scelte dell'IDE durante le esecuzioni dell'app
|
|
| Infrastruttura |
|
Esegui l'upgrade a Gradle 8.10.2
|
|
| IntelliJ |
|
Impossibile aprire Android Studio: plug-in essenziali mancanti
|
|
| Modifica del layout e delle risorse |
|
XML Layout Refactor repeated - setting back to original value ?
|
|
| Pelucchi |
|
Gestisci le annotazioni di tipo di utilizzo in più casi per UnknownNullness lint
|
|
AGP 8.6.1: regressione - Errore di lint WrongConstant quando si utilizza [Int].toLong() all'interno di @LongDef in Kotlin
|
|
| Multipiattaforma |
|
AGP-KMP non propaga returnDefaultValues = true; non funziona
|
|
| StudioBot |
|
Android Studio aggiunge "Chiedi a Gemini" al messaggio del titolo di ogni stack trace in Logcat
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 3
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-alpha03
| Problemi risolti |
| Visualizzatore APK |
|
Consenti di passare a un nodo da "Trova utilizzi" in APK Analyzer
|
|
Lo strumento di analisi APK mostra dimensioni errate nella voce APK interna dell'APK
|
|
L'azione "show bytecode" dovrebbe essere più accessibile
|
|
Il visualizzatore di bytecode è una finestra di dialogo non standard
|
|
Il plug-in Android in IDEA impedisce l'apertura dei file ZIP
|
|
Arctic Fox: spesso non è possibile caricare resources.arsc in APK Analyzer
|
|
| Assistente alla connessione |
|
Assistente alla connessione - Simboli con bug
|
|
| Device Manager |
|
Creazione del dispositivo | AS non salva la quantità di RAM
|
|
| Modifica |
|
AS 2024.1.2 RC 1 si blocca spesso
|
|
| Gradle |
|
Violazioni dei progetti isolati in `addGradleAndroidTestListener.gradle`
|
|
| Modifica del layout e delle risorse |
|
Modifiche ai caratteri in "Altri caratteri…"
|
|
| Logcat |
|
Richiesta di funzionalità: logcat deve utilizzare automaticamente retrace per le trace di stack offuscate da R8
|
|
Pixel 3 e 3a non disponibili come opzioni nel menu a discesa Inquadra screenshot
|
|
| Nuovo codice/modelli |
|
Canali di notifica del supporto dei modelli di messaggistica automatica
|
|
| Resource Manager |
|
La barra di ricerca del selettore risorse non è attiva
|
|
| Risorse |
|
La directory delle risorse Android è nascosta
|
|
I set di origini dei sottomoduli non sono elencati durante la creazione di una nuova stringa
|
|
| Eseguire test |
|
java.lang.NoClassDefFoundError durante l'esecuzione di test con JUnit
|
|
| StudioBot |
|
Abilitare il completamento del codice Gemini AI per C++ e Dart
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 2
Rilasciato insieme a:
- Plug-in Android per Gradle 8.8.0-alpha02
| Problemi risolti |
| Plug-in Android per Gradle |
|
Implementa il flag per disattivare il controllo della versione minima di AGP
|
|
AGP ha interazioni confuse con la configurazione delle opzioni del compilatore Kotlin
|
|
AGP deve esporre un BuiltArtifactLoader per l'APK del progetto di destinazione nei progetti com.android.test
|
|
| Editor di codice |
|
Problema con l'espansione delle righe R.string.xxx
|
|
L'opzione "Attiva la formattazione della composizione per i modificatori" formatta troppo
|
|
| Anteprima composizione |
|
L'accesso al servizio del sistema di sensori impedisce il rendering dell'anteprima di composizione
|
|
Il codice che utilizza il vibratore causa l'arresto anomalo dell'anteprima di composizione
|
|
L'anteprima di Composizione non funziona quando si utilizza testo HTML con tag b
|
|
| Database Inspector |
|
Impossibile utilizzare lo strumento di controllo del database nell'ispezione dell'app Android Studio
|
|
| Debugger |
|
SyncService calcola in modo errato le dimensioni della directory
|
|
| Device Manager |
|
densità calcolata in modo errato in AVD Manager
|
|
L'editor AVD dell'emulatore ripristina sempre "Tipo di dispositivo" su Smartphone/Tablet quando si tratta di un dispositivo "automotive".
|
|
avdmanager: sdcard size not taken into account
|
|
| Modifica del layout e delle risorse |
|
Valuta la possibilità di rimuovere la dipendenza Hamcrest nelle API layoutlib
|
|
BufferedInputStream non può essere eseguito il cast alla classe AssetManager$AssetInputStream
|
|
| Pelucchi |
|
"False positive" WrongConstant quando si utilizza PackageManager.ResolveInfoFlags.of con Kotlin
|
|
Errore di lint "At least one host must be specified" (È necessario specificare almeno un host) durante l'impostazione dello schema di intent-filter http o https
|
|
| Logcat |
|
L'opzione "Registra schermo" di Android Studio non sovrascrive il file esistente
|
|
Lo scorrimento ADB funziona malissimo.
|
|
| Procedura guidata Nuovo progetto |
|
Pulsante della guida per la finestra di dialogo Importa campioni
|
|
| Resource Manager |
|
Resource Manager non mostra gli elementi disegnabili con attributi di colore personalizzati
|
|
Resource Manager ritaglia alcuni elementi grafici vettoriali
|
|
Resource Manager non funziona correttamente in Android Studio Koala Feature Drop | 2024.1.2
|
|
| Visualizza associazione |
|
Importazione automatica e completamento automatico non funzionano per la classe ViewBinding generata in modalità K2
|
|
Rilascio di funzionalità Android Studio Ladybug | 2024.2.2 Canary 1
Rilasciato insieme a:
- Plug-in Android Gradle 8.8.0-alpha01
| Problemi risolti |
| Plug-in Android per Gradle |
|
Prendi in considerazione l'annotazione del tipo di input per JacocoTransform come @Classpath
|
|
com.android.build.api.variant.GeneratesApk deve esporre minSdk
|
|
Il plug-in com.android.settings non riconosce targetSdk
|
|
SourceDirectories.addGeneratedSourceDirectory non è compatibile con più varianti
|
|
| Editor di codice |
|
Richiesta: aggiungi helper di completamento automatico per l'annotazione: @RequiresPermission
|
|
| Supporto di Dagger/Hilt |
|
Icona della barra laterale mancante per i provider inseriti da Dagger con K2
|
|
| Editor dei file Gradle |
|
Le modifiche apportate a build.gradle dal visualizzatore differenze non vengono rilevate
|
|
| Pelucchi |
|
Incompatibilità di KtAnalysisSessionProvider con i controlli lint introdotti nella versione 8.7.0-alpha04
|
|
| Integrazione di Lint |
|
L'attività relativa alla variante di lint non viene trovata dopo la valutazione
|
|
| Logcat |
|
Lo scorrimento di Logcat fino alla fine non funziona
|
|
| Manifest |
|
Ho provato a utilizzare tools:node="merge-only-attributes", ma non ci sono riuscito e non ho ricevuto alcun messaggio di errore
|
|
| Editor di navigazione |
|
Aggiungi naveditor al hook di pre-invio ktfmt
|
|
| Project Structure |
|
Pulsanti a larghezza zero nella struttura del progetto
|
|
| Dispositivi in esecuzione |
|
Copia e incolla non funzionano in Android Studio (Linux)
|
|
| StudioBot |
|
(Ask Gemini) viene visualizzato in logcat senza essere un link
|
|
I campioni di contenuti e codice in questa pagina sono soggetti alle licenze descritte nella Licenza per i contenuti. Java e OpenJDK sono marchi o marchi registrati di Oracle e/o delle sue società consociate.
Ultimo aggiornamento 2025-07-27 UTC.
[[["Facile da capire","easyToUnderstand","thumb-up"],["Il problema è stato risolto","solvedMyProblem","thumb-up"],["Altra","otherUp","thumb-up"]],[["Mancano le informazioni di cui ho bisogno","missingTheInformationINeed","thumb-down"],["Troppo complicato/troppi passaggi","tooComplicatedTooManySteps","thumb-down"],["Obsoleti","outOfDate","thumb-down"],["Problema di traduzione","translationIssue","thumb-down"],["Problema relativo a esempi/codice","samplesCodeIssue","thumb-down"],["Altra","otherDown","thumb-down"]],["Ultimo aggiornamento 2025-07-27 UTC."],[],[]]